Ophthalmic Nurse - Large Private Eye Hospital
Ellesmere Port, Cheshire
Our client is one of the leading providers of NHS ophthalmology services in England, offering outpatient appointments, diagnostic testing, and eye surgery. They are dedicated to improving lives through better sight and eye health, caring for thousands of NHS and private patients across the country each year.
Our client is seeking an Ophthalmic Nurse to join their Ellesmere Port site. The role involves 40 hours per week, spread across 5 days, including weekends on a rota basis if required.
The Ophthalmic Nurse will be responsible for managing the pre‑operative process, performing clinical assessments, and preparing patients for surgery. They will also care for post‑operative patients, explaining the next steps, medication details, and potential side effects. Given the high volume of cataract surgeries (18‑22 patients per day), the role requires someone who thrives in an efficient and fast‑paced environment.
Additionally, the nurse may assist the consultant in outpatient clinics and diagnostic testing. Accurate record‑keeping and maintaining the highest standards of patient safety, confidentiality, and hygiene are also essential.
